Livejazzpiano.com (external link)
Jonathan is a jazz pianist and singer who needed a website to market his live entertainment to restaurants and event planners. The index page is optimized for the keywords his prospective clients would be using to search for his services. A jukebox plays samples of his music and the on-site contact form allows visitors to write to him without having to open their email programs.

    

What Time is it, Mr. Fox? (external link)
The leader of this band had a very specific look he wanted. He created a mock-up of a site page in Photoshop and provided all the images. I was able to duplicate his mock-up in html using frames and javascript. The neat "pop-up" effect on the links was created using overLIB, a javascript library created by Erik Bosrup.


    

Taking Positive Steps (external link)
I designed and built this site for Meghan Gehan of Taking Positive Steps, a small business for life coaching. She provided the text and images. The site uses CSS to control the look of the text and tables to control the layout. Her "Monthly Step" page uses powerful blogging software that makes posting her monthly article as easy as sending an email.
